Course Overview
Course Overview This interdisciplinary program offers a comprehensive exploration of the island of Ireland, examining its rich history, dynamic culture, complex politics, and global connections. Students will develop a specialized research agenda, gaining advanced methodological training to prepare for a significant dissertation in their chosen field. The course is designed to provide a deep, holistic understanding of Irish society, from historical debates to issues of contemporary public concern. Key Program Highlights Holistic, interdisciplinary approach to understanding Ireland's history, culture, and society Advanced research methods training tailored to the student's chosen discipline Opportunity to craft a specialized research agenda based on personal academic interests Examination of Ireland's significant global relationships and diaspora Capstone experience writing a major dissertation on a topic of your specialization
